About the museum

The Museum Dom João VI in Rio de Janeiro stands as a beacon of culture, dedicated to the history and heritage of the Portuguese royal family in Brazil. This museum houses a diverse collection of artifacts, artworks, and personal stories that tell the story of Dom João VI and his role in the broader context of Brazilian and Portuguese history. Through its exhibits and educational programs, the museum provides insight into the cultural, social, and political aspects of life in the early 19th century.
